Reset Your Topaz Labs Password
Your Topaz account email and password are used to sign in to your account and access your apps.
If you know your current password, you can reset your password within your online profile.
To update your password:
- Sign in to your Topaz account and open Account → Change My Details.
- Scroll to the Password change section.
- Enter your current password.
- Enter your new password.
- Re-enter your new password in the Confirm new password field.
- Make sure all password fields are filled out.
- Click Save changes to apply the update.
If you don't know your password, go to the topazlabs.com login screen, and click the "Forgot password?" link.

On the next screen, enter the email associated with your Topaz Labs account.

Once submitted, you will receive an email with prompts to reset your password.
Having Trouble Logging In With Safari?
If you recently reset your password but are still having trouble logging in, Safari may be using an older saved password or a different saved Topaz Labs login.
First, log out of your Topaz Labs Account Page if you are currently signed in.
When you log back in, do not use autofill. Manually enter your email address and updated password.
Check Your Saved Topaz Labs Login in Safari
Safari may save multiple logins for the same website. To check your saved Topaz Labs credentials:
- Open Settings on your device.
- Scroll down and select Passwords.
- Unlock your saved passwords using your passcode, Face ID, or Touch ID.
- In the search bar, type Topaz.
- Review any saved logins associated with Topaz Labs.
Remove Old or Incorrect Logins
If more than one Topaz Labs login is saved:
- Keep the login associated with the email address you currently use for your Topaz Labs account.
- Delete any old or incorrect saved logins.
- Make sure only the correct Topaz Labs login remains.
Once the extra saved logins have been removed, return to your Topaz Labs Account Page and manually sign in using your current email address and updated password.
Then open your Topaz app and follow the login flow to authenticate your account.
Tip: If Safari continues to autofill an old password, manually entering your credentials after removing the outdated saved login should resolve the issue.
